Commercial Slab Installation in Charleston, SC

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including parking lots, warehouse floors, retail spaces, and industrial facilities. This process ensures a stable, level base that can support heavy equipment, vehicles, and foot traffic. Property owners typically seek this service to establish a durable foundation that meets structural requirements and local building codes, often as part of new construction or renovation projects.

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including site preparation, proper concrete mix, and finishing techniques. They may also inquire about factors such as soil conditions, drainage considerations, and the expected lifespan of the slab. Clear communication about project specifications and any specific needs can help ensure the installation aligns with the property's intended use and long-term durability.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ions

What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is often needed for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on commercial properties.

What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material, chosen for its durability and ability to support heavy loads in commercial settings.

How does site preparation impact slab installation? Proper site preparation ensures a stable, level base, which helps prevent cracking and shifting of the slab over time.

What should property owners consider when planning a slab installation? It’s important to evaluate the intended use, load requirements, and drainage needs to ensure the slab meets project demands.
